Answer2Cancer is a cancer patient education summit project positioned as a patient-centered, patient-facing oncology education and support event. The site indicates that it includes both online/virtual formats and in-person activities, with the core idea of being “planned by cancer patients for cancer patients, families, and caregivers.” Past online conference content can be replayed through the conference portal, while future events are currently signposted for updates in 2026.
In terms of educational content, Answer2Cancer covers a broad range of topics, including symptom management, health and resilience strategies, immunotherapy, clinical trials, treatment pathways for different cancer types, survivorship planning, exercise, nutrition, intimacy, finance, and coordination between financial and health plans. Formats include expert presentations, online interaction, resources/handouts, peer exchange, and patient experience feedback. Its advisory group includes oncology/hematology physicians, oncology nurses, managed care experts, patient advocates, and physician liaisons. Clinical content is also reviewed by local Portland oncology experts and advanced practice providers, which is an important source of credibility.
The site explicitly states that the 2020 online summit was a free Answer2Cancer event, and that most online content remains available on demand after the event. We did not see information about paid courses, subscriptions, memberships, or individual course purchases. There is also no disclosure of completion certificates, continuing education credits, or professional certifications. As such, it is better suited as a patient education and support resource rather than a vocational training course.
Its strengths are that the topics are closely aligned with real treatment experiences and are relevant to patients, families, and caregivers. The content goes beyond treatment itself to cover recovery, finance, insurance coordination, and quality-of-life issues. It also combines expert review with peer support. The limitations are that the site reads more like an event page than a complete course platform, with no systematic curriculum, speaker list, class schedule, learning outcomes, or certificate details. The timing of the next event is also not very clear, with only a prompt to check for updates in 2026.
Answer2Cancer is suitable for people currently undergoing cancer treatment, newly diagnosed patients, patients in recovery, and family members, friends, or caregivers who want to better understand treatment options and caregiving approaches.
